Output 5896fee580fcd05d09b4fa18d22ea586a1436968ecebf86973a4d622afc39c6d:356

value
75259
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f2c199fa2e0b54f37e49e675088dea6e63bf9d OP_EQUALVERIFY OP_CHECKSIG
address
1PstjxZZBCubVhDcNJMN9SFGxeBe1tcxop
transaction
5896fee580fcd05d09b4fa18d22ea586a1436968ecebf86973a4d622afc39c6d
spent
true